How they compare

Iraq currently reports 130.39 kilograms per year per capita against 127.11 kilograms per year per capita in Namibia, a difference of 3.28 kilograms per year per capita.

The two have swapped places 10 times across 63 shared years of data; in 1961 it was Iraq ahead.

Iraq ranks 152nd and Namibia ranks 155th of 191 countries.
